Ana Betancourt – Cuba’s Voice for Women’s Rights

Ana Betancourt stands out as a powerful and fearless champion of women’s emancipation—not only in her native Cuba but across Latin America. Born in 1832 into a wealthy Creole family, she, like many women of her time, was expected to become nothing more than an obedient wife chosen by her family.
Refusing to accept the limitations imposed by society, Ana and other Cuban women took an active role in the fight for independence. She taught herself English and French, contributing significantly to the intellectual foundations of the Cuban independence movement.
Ana transformed her home into a refuge for those persecuted by the colonial regime and penned revolutionary slogans that circulated widely in cities and among the mambises, the guerrilla soldiers fighting for liberation.

During the session of the Constituent Assembly of Guáimaro that resulted in the writing of the 1st Cuban constitution, Betancourt spoke and demanded that, as soon as the Republic was established, women should be granted equal rights.
Here’s a quote from Ana’s speech:
“Here, everything was a slave: origins, color, and sex. You want to destroy the slavery of origins by fighting to the death. You destroyed the slavery of color by emancipating the servants. The time has come to set women free.”
Unfortunately, she was easily seen as a threat to the Spanish rule. She was persecuted, fled to several countries, and died from a lung disease in 1901.
She’s part of Cuba’s hidden history, but her fight for equality still echoes today.
Violeta Chamorro – The First Woman Elected President in the Americas

When Violeta Chamorro took office in Nicaragua in 1990, she didn’t just win an election—she made history. She made history as the first woman in the Americas to be elected president, taking charge of a nation deeply scarred by civil war and U.S. intervention.
Her name gained national prominence after the 1978 assassination of her husband, Pedro Joaquín Chamorro, a fierce opponent of the Somoza dictatorship. In the wake of his death, she emerged as the leading voice and symbol of the opposition.
Economically, Chamorro’s presidency saw limited success. Her approach focused on reviving the weakened private sector and implementing free-market reforms in line with IMF guidelines.
However, Nicaragua’s heavy debt, underdevelopment, and recurring natural disasters hindered progress. By the end of her term, the country remained among the poorest in Latin America.
She didn’t please everyone. Some thought she compromised too much, others not enough. But what she did manage to do was lead Nicaragua through one of its most fragile transitions—from armed conflict to something like peace.

Jóhanna Sigurðardóttir – Iceland’s Groundbreaking Leader

Jóhanna Sigurðardóttir broke several societal barriers. In 2009, she became Iceland’s prime minister during the aftermath of the country’s financial collapse. That alone would be impressive. But she also became the world’s first openly lesbian head of government.
On June 27, 2010, the day same-sex marriage became legal in Iceland, Prime Minister Sigurðardóttir and her partner Jónína Leósdóttir converted their registered partnership into marriage.
“The Nordic countries are leading the way on women’s equality, recognizing women as equal citizens rather than commodities for sale,” she said.
During her time in office, she helped stabilize Iceland’s economy following the 2008 financial crisis. She prioritized social welfare, financial reform, and constitutional change.
Internationally, her name isn’t celebrated the way other leaders are. But in Iceland, she’s remembered for giving the country its footing back after its devastating economic collapse.

Patsy Mink – The First Woman of Color in Congress

In 1964, Patsy Mink made history as the first woman of color elected to the U.S. House of Representatives. She was born in Hawaii, identified as Japanese American, and fought her way into politics when women—especially women of color—weren’t supposed to be there.
Mink co-authored Title IX, also known as the Early Childhood Education Act, which forever changed access to education and athletics for American women. Title IX is a landmark law that prohibits sex-based discrimination in any federally funded education program or activity.
She was often underestimated, but she never backed down.
Whether it was fighting discriminatory laws or correcting reporters who mispronounced her name, she brought clarity and fire to every room she walked into.
Following her death, Title IX was renamed the Patsy T. Mink Equal Opportunity in Education Act in her honor. But her full story—her tenacity, her legacy—is still unknown to many. That’s why she belongs on this list.
